TECHNICAL NOTE: The computer drains the battery faster at 
low temperatures. Check your remaining charge frequently if 
you are working in temperatures below 50 degrees Fahrenheit.
The computer calculates the remaining battery charge based 
on your current rate of power use and other factors such as the 
age of the battery.
Conserving battery power 
How long a fully charged battery lasts when you are using the 
computer depends on a number of factors, such as:
How the computer is configured
How much you use the display panel instead of an 
external monitor
How much you use the hard disk and other drives
Whether you use any optional devices to which the 
battery supplies power, such as a PC Card
